A few posts ago, I said this:  “The only differences between Rush Limbaugh and the mainstream media, is that Rush admits he's partisan, and Rush actually has talent.”

I guess I should add another difference:  Rush Limbaugh raised $2.1 million, and gave $2.1 million of his own money to a foundation that helps the families of fallen soldiers and police officers.

It's just unreal.

Don't get me wrong.  I'm not some huge Limbaugh supporter, thinking he's the savior of America.  All I'm saying, is that whatever he is, wherever he stands, he's giving millions of dollars of his own money to help American families.

You can accuse him of whatever you want, but at the end of the day, he gave $2.1 million dollars to deserving American families, and I'm pretty goddamn certain you didn't.

I was listening to his show today, and the father of a soldier killed in Iraq called in, near tears, and thanked Rush Limbaugh for comforting him and his family, and helping them remember the ideals their son believed in and died for.

I have a hard time being impressed with the “journalists” who pat themselves on the back for “telling the truth” about Iraq, and think themselves insightful and valuable because they figured out that war is hell, and spreading democracy is hard.

It's doubly hard when the guy I'm supposed to think is part of the problem, who I'm supposed to think is a greedy oppressor, who I'm supposed to distrust and dislike, is giving millions of his money away to support American soldiers and policemen.
